> That leads to a supplemental question: is there a way to rename an
> existing server? I'm not even seeing a way of deleting existing servers
> that are no longer used -- they seem to take on a phantom nature and
> eternally haunt my server buffer.

I don't know. You can kill servers in the *Server* buffer, but I can't
remember ever trying it.

If everything fails, you can try manual surgery on your ~/.newsrc.eld -
usually not that fun.
